### :-: **安装**
**重启web服务器,访问虚拟主机如果出现这个页面表明环境搭建成功**
![](https://box.kancloud.cn/23deb794c6fa132d60f3af2a33154665_1095x955.png)
**勾选下面的同意条款,点击下一步**
![](https://box.kancloud.cn/d643f84d9cb60c068085bc4989823368_1110x944.png)
> ## 系统会做环境检查,如果有项目不满足安装要求,会自动在旁边显示解决问题的链接
> ## 在系统环境调整好以后,不需要刷新整个页面,点击上面的 重新检查 按钮即可
**所有项目都检查通过,点击下一步**
![](https://box.kancloud.cn/e81b2675b3962eac6f1cfa3174e68e43_1114x947.png)
> ## 填写好相关项目后必须点击 测试数据库配置 按钮
> ## 测试通过即可进行安装
>[danger]
> **如果填写的数据表不存在,会在检测数据库配置时自动创建**
> **如果使用宝塔安装,必须填写已经创建好的表**
**数据库测试通过,点击下一步**
![](https://box.kancloud.cn/53d8b7f5e146d745c6de467de8d3a72a_1103x946.png)
**至此系统安装成功**
![](https://box.kancloud.cn/a0e9beae0fa7290ab27a3c536b5a79b4_1102x882.png)
- 序言
- 图片预览
- 诠释高效开发
- 提问的智慧
- GIT命令参考
- 安装composer
- 断点调试技巧
- 调试环境的搭建
- 调试工具的使用及技巧
- 前置基础-TP底层讲解
- 理解编程的抽象
- 耦合与解耦
- 自动加载
- 反射类
- 控制反转(IOC)和依赖注入(DI)
- iThink 自定义依赖注入的实现
- 常用设计模式
- SPL标准库
- 行为-钩子-插件
- AOP-面向切面
- RBAC和Auth类的本质
- 安装iThink
- 环境要求
- 代码下载与环境配置
- 执行安装
- 体验测试模块
- apache配置
- nginx配置
- 系统架构详解
- 目录详解
- 执行流程图
- 数据字典
- RBAC 权限管理架构
- 系统分层详解
- 控制器层(controller)
- 逻辑层(logic)
- 视图层(view)
- 模型层(model)
- 服务层(service)
- 应用包架构详解
- 目录结构
- 开发规范
- 数据库规范
- 编码规范
- 功能设计原则与规范
- 后台功能详解
- 基础功能
- RBAC + Auth 权限机制
- 应用化功能机制
- 代码生成器(重要)
- 应用骨架代码生成
- 数据表 CURD 代码生成
- 页面构造器(重要)
- 通用元素构造器
- 表格元素构造器
- 搜索表单元素构造器
- 表单元素构造
- 闭包事物构造器
- 应用的开发
- 函数参考